/**
 * @file
 * Provides Ajax page updating via jQuery $.ajax.
 *
 * Ajax is a method of making a request via JavaScript while viewing an HTML
 * page. The request returns an array of commands encoded in JSON, which is
 * then executed to make any changes that are necessary to the page.
 *
 * Drupal uses this file to enhance form elements with `#ajax['url']` and
 * `#ajax['wrapper']` properties. If set, this file will automatically be
 * included to provide Ajax capabilities.
 */

  /**
   * Settings for an Ajax object.
   *
   * @typedef {object} Drupal.Ajax~element_settings
   *
   * @prop {string} url
   *   Target of the Ajax request.
   * @prop {?string} [event]
   *   Event bound to settings.element which will trigger the Ajax request.
   * @prop {bool} [keypress=true]
   *   Triggers a request on keypress events.
   * @prop {?string} selector
   *   jQuery selector targeting the element to bind events to or used with
   *   {@link Drupal.AjaxCommands}.
   * @prop {string} [effect='none']
   *   Name of the jQuery method to use for displaying new Ajax content.
   * @prop {string|number} [speed='none']
   *   Speed with which to apply the effect.
   * @prop {string} [method]
   *   Name of the jQuery method used to insert new content in the targeted
   *   element.
   * @prop {object} [progress]
   *   Settings for the display of a user-friendly loader.
   * @prop {string} [progress.type='throbber']
   *   Type of progress element, core provides `'bar'`, `'throbber'` and
   *   `'fullscreen'`.
   * @prop {string} [progress.message=Drupal.t('Please wait...')]
   *   Custom message to be used with the bar indicator.
   * @prop {object} [submit]
   *   Extra data to be sent with the Ajax request.
   * @prop {bool} [submit.js=true]
   *   Allows the PHP side to know this comes from an Ajax request.
   * @prop {object} [dialog]
   *   Options for {@link Drupal.dialog}.
   * @prop {string} [dialogType]
   *   One of `'modal'` or `'dialog'`.
   * @prop {string} [prevent]
   *   List of events on which to stop default action and stop propagation.
   */

   * Handle a key press.
   *
   * The Ajax object will, if instructed, bind to a key press response. This
   * will test to see if the key press is valid to trigger this event and
   * if it is, trigger it for us and prevent other keypresses from triggering.
   * In this case we're handling RETURN and SPACEBAR keypresses (event codes 13
   * and 32. RETURN is often used to submit a form when in a textfield, and
   * SPACE is often used to activate an element without submitting.
   *   Element the event was triggered on.
   *   Triggered event.
  Drupal.Ajax.prototype.keypressResponse = function (element, event) {
    // Create a synonym for this to reduce code confusion.
    var ajax = this;

    // Detect enter key and space bar and allow the standard response for them,
    // except for form elements of type 'text', 'tel', 'number' and 'textarea',
    // where the spacebar activation causes inappropriate activation if
    // #ajax['keypress'] is TRUE. On a text-type widget a space should always
    // be a space.
    if (event.which === 13 || (event.which === 32 && element.type !== 'text' &&
      element.type !== 'textarea' && element.type !== 'tel' && element.type !== 'number')) {
      event.preventDefault();
      event.stopPropagation();
      $(ajax.element_settings.element).trigger(ajax.element_settings.event);
    }
  };

  /**
   * Sets the progress bar progress indicator.
   */
  Drupal.Ajax.prototype.setProgressIndicatorBar = function () {
    var progressBar = new Drupal.ProgressBar('ajax-progress-' + this.element.id, $.noop, this.progress.method, $.noop);
    if (this.progress.message) {
      progressBar.setProgress(-1, this.progress.message);
    }
    if (this.progress.url) {
      progressBar.startMonitoring(this.progress.url, this.progress.interval || 1500);
    this.progress.element = $(progressBar.element).addClass('ajax-progress ajax-progress-bar');
    this.progress.object = progressBar;
    $(this.element).after(this.progress.element);
  };

  /**
   * Sets the throbber progress indicator.
   */
  Drupal.Ajax.prototype.setProgressIndicatorThrobber = function () {
    this.progress.element = $('<div class="ajax-progress ajax-progress-throbber"><div class="throbber">&nbsp;</div></div>');
    if (this.progress.message) {
      this.progress.element.find('.throbber').after('<div class="message">' + this.progress.message + '</div>');
    }
    $(this.element).after(this.progress.element);
  };

  /**
   * Sets the fullscreen progress indicator.
   */
  Drupal.Ajax.prototype.setProgressIndicatorFullscreen = function () {
    this.progress.element = $('<div class="ajax-progress ajax-progress-fullscreen">&nbsp;</div>');
    $('body').after(this.progress.element);
